Study Summary

MTN-017 is a Phase 2, multi-site, randomized, six-sequence, two three-period, open label crossover study, examining the effects of oral Truvada and reduced glycerin 1% tenofovir gel. The study population will be sexually active, HIV-uninfected males who are 18 years of age or older, who report a history of receptive anal intercourse in the past 3 months. Each of the study product regimens offers different advantages to participants seeking an effective HIV prevention agent. How these relative advantages will compare in terms of safety, acceptability, systemic and local absorption, and adherence will be examined within this study.

Primary Outcome

Compare the safety profiles of daily FTC/TDF tablet, daily TFV RG 1% gel, and RAI-associated TFV RG 1% gel. Analysis of the primary endpoint of grade 2 or higher AEs was performed on only the evaluable participants based on the principle of intent-to-treat (ITT) whereby participants who were randomized were included in the analysis regardless of whether or not they received product in a given period (i.e, were lost to follow-up, or terminated early and/or were on a product hold).

Interventions

  • DRUG Oral FTC/TDF (Daily Emtricitabine/Tenofovir Disoproxil fumarate Tablet)
  • DRUG Rectal Daily TFV RG 1% gel (Rectally applied Tenofovir Reduced Glycerin 1% Gel)
  • DRUG Rectal RAI-associated TFV RG 1% gel (Receptive Anal Intercourse Associated rectally applied Tenofovir Reduced Glycerin 1% Gel)
